Issue
After launching KeyShot and activating a KeyShot license, the following error below occurs:
Failed to parse the JWT response. (error = 7) Please check that your system date, time, and time zone are correct:
Environment Details
- KeyShot
- Any versions
Cause
A subscription license has to be validated every 7 calendar days. The error can occur because of the following:
- KeyShot is left on overnight
- The logged-in user has not logged out correctly before restarting
- The computer's system time and Timezone are out of sync or not set correctly
- KeyShot can save the previous authentication token's date and time, causing it to expire
Solution 1
If you have not done so already, please restart your computer to clear the authentication token and confirm your computer's date and time match the current timezone you are in.
Solution 2
Be sure to check if your Internet time is correct. Even if your local computer's time is correct, if the Internet time is wrong you can still get this error message. You can compare this against your cell phone's time or on sites like https://www.timeanddate.com/. If it is so much as a second off, it can trigger this issue.
If you notice that the internet time is showing your company name, then it might be syncing to a server on your network and you would need to ask your IT team to update the time as there can be an issue if the time falls behind even 1 minute or less.
If both solutions fail, please send a copy of the cloud_auth_error logs and your KeyShot.log file.
On Mac OS, they should be located in either:
If both solutions fail, please send a copy of the cloud_auth_error logs and your KeyShot.log file.
On Mac OS, they should be located in either:
- /Users/<Username>/Library/Application Support/Luxion/KeyShot
- ~/Library/Application Support/Luxion/KeyShot
On Windows, they should be located in either:
- %AllUsersProfile%\Luxion\KeyShot
- C:\ProgramData\Luxion\KeyShot
- %LocalAppData%\Luxion\KeyShot
- C:\Users\<username>\AppData\Local\Luxion\KeyShot